#fad2b4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#fad2b4 is composed of 98% red, 82.4% green and 70.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 16% magenta, 28% yellow and 2% black. It has a hue angle of 25.7 degrees, a saturation of 87.5% and a lightness of 84.3%. #fad2b4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#f5a569. Closest websafe color is: #ffcccc.

#fad2b4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#fad2b4 has RGB values of R:250, G:210, B:180 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.16, Y:0.28, K:0.02. Its decimal value is 16437940.

Shades and Tints of #fad2b4
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#110801 is the darkest color, while #fffefe is the lightest one.
